In modern optical communication networks, fiber optic splitters play a crucial role in signal distribution and transmission. The 850nm 2×2 Filter Type Multimode Fiber Splitter is a high-performance passive device known for its efficient light splitting, low insertion loss, and high reliability. An optical splitter is distributes optical signals from one optical fiber to multiple optical fibers, thereby achieving parallel transmission of multiple signals. The PLC Splitters (Planar Light Waveguide Splitter) and FBT Splitters (Fused Taper Splitter) are the two most common types of optical fiber splitters.
